Arrows Go Around
Rules: Place arrows into some cells, each pointing in one of the four orthogonal directions. Arrows within the same region must all point in the same direction. All arrows must be able to be traversed in a loop by traveling from one arrow to the nearest arrow in the direction toward which it points. Two consecutively used arrows may not point in the same direction.
